Frequently Asked Questions

How can I avoid choosing a sofa fabric that doesnt suit Singapores climate?

Consider breathable, durable fabrics like linen, cotton blends, or synthetic materials that resist humidity and stains, common in Singaporean homes.

Whats the biggest mistake first-time homeowners make when customizing a sofa?

Often, its failing to accurately measure the living room space, resulting in a sofa thats either too large or too small for the area.

How do I prevent regretting my sofas color choice a few years down the line?

Opt for neutral-colored upholstery for the main sofa and incorporate trendy colors through cushions and throws, which are easier and cheaper to replace.

What should I consider regarding sofa leg height for easy cleaning in a Singaporean apartment?

Choose a sofa with sufficient leg height (around 15cm or more) to allow for easy vacuuming or cleaning underneath, preventing dust accumulation.

How can I ensure my customized sofa fits my familys lifestyle and needs?

Think about your daily routines. Do you need stain-resistant fabric for kids, a firm seat for elderly family members, or a modular design for flexible arrangement?
